Hiroshi Isobe
Description
Hiroshi Isobe is a Japanese voice actor and narrator affiliated with the talent management firm Aoni Production. He was born on October 25, 1961, in Tokyo, Japan. His career began in the 1980s with stage performances as part of the Tokyo Kid Brothers theater troupe. He later formed and led his own theatrical company, IOH, until its dissolution in 2006.
Isobe's voice acting career includes roles in animation, video games, and foreign film dubbing. In anime, he is known for providing the voice of Orochimaru in the 1998 original video animation Spectral Force. His other television animation credits include roles in series such as The Genius Bakabon, Hell Girl: Three Vessels, and multiple guest appearances in the long-running detective series Case Closed, also known as Detective Conan. He also voiced characters in the feature films of the Case Closed franchise, including The Lost Ship in the Sky and Sunflowers of Inferno.
Isobe has an extensive body of work in video games. He is particularly recognized for voicing the character Saika Magoichi in Koei Tecmo's Samurai Warriors series, including the 2021 reboot Samurai Warriors 5. His other notable game credits include Mueller Vander in The Legend of Heroes: Trails in the Sky, Rassis in Tales of Eternia, and various roles in the Warriors Orochi series.
Beyond character roles, a significant part of his career is dedicated to narration and voiceover work. He provided narration for the tokusatsu TV series Ultraman Cosmos and Ultraman Gaia, and has been the voice for numerous television programs, documentaries, and commercials. He has also been active in dubbing foreign films, providing the Japanese voice for actors such as Brad Pitt in the film True Romance.
